Robert MASON

MASON, Robert

Service Number: 221
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 21st Infantry Battalion
Home Town: Stanley, Indigo, Victoria
Died: Killed in Action, France, 3 August 1916, age not yet discovered
Cemetery: No known grave - "Known Unto God"
Villers-Bretonneux Memorial, Villers-Bretonneux, Picardie, France
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Beechworth Shire WW1 Honour Roll, Beechworth War Memorial, Stanley Cemetery Memorial Rotunda and Honour Roll, Stanley Hurdle Flat State School No 305 Great War Roll of Honor, Villers-Bretonneux Memorial
